Electrical Marine Engineering Instructor
Matchtech · Portsmouth
Job description
About the role
We are seeking an Electrical Marine Engineering Instructor to deliver specialist training to Royal Navy personnel in Portsmouth. The role involves planning and delivering modules, assessing student performance and supporting the continuous improvement of the training programme.
Key responsibilities
- Deliver Electrical Marine Engineering training modules in line with the Training Plan and SOPs.
- Maintain strong relationships with customers and within the Marine Engineering Electrical training area.
- Update training documentation, assess coursework and provide performance feedback.
- Apply best practices to drive quality and improvement activities across RN training.
- Support duty of care and progression of training during the delivery phase.
- Meet or exceed KPIs and SLAs for learning delivery and assessment, including simulated and synthetic programmes.
- Collaborate with Learning & Development and other staff to support personalised learning approaches.
- Assist stakeholders in implementing modernised training courses.
Required profile
- Experience delivering training, preferably within armed forces, defence or Royal Navy contexts.
- Understanding of training delivery, quality improvement and teaching practices, including learning technology.
- Proven ability to support continuous improvement and meet performance targets.
- Experience with Electrical Marine Engineering principles.
- Competent electrical hand skills and proficiency in using IT in the workplace.
- Ability to work collaboratively and build strong customer relationships.
- Minimum Level 3 Technical Certificate in Electrical or Electronic Engineering.
- Eligibility for BPSS clearance.
